This guide intends to supply an extensive overview of how to get a driving license in Finland, including legal requirements, procedures, common risks, and frequently asked questions.Comprehending the Finnish Driving License SystemIn Finland, driving licenses are issued based on a clear and structured system that guarantees chauffeurs are trained and qualified. The Finnish driving license is classified into numerous classes depending on the type of automobile one intends to drive. The primary categories include:License TypePermitted VehiclesAge RequirementKnowing PeriodABikes (over 125cc)242 yearsA1Light bikes (approximately 125cc)162 yearsBCars and trucks (approximately 3500kg, max 8 guests)18NoneCTrucks (over 3500kg)212 yearsDBuses242 yearsBECombinations (B + Trailer over 750kg)18NoneLegal Requirements to Obtain a Driving LicenseTo legally obtain a driving license in Finland, candidates must satisfy the list below requirements:Age Requirement: The minimum age differs by license class, as tabled above.Identity Verification: Valid recognition (passport or nationwide ID) is required to verify one's identity.Medical Examination: A health check is compulsory for classes C and D. This involves a basic health evaluation to guarantee physical fitness to drive.Driving Education: Completing driving school (theory and useful classes) for the appropriate driving license classification is typically needed.Written and Practical Exams: Candidates need to pass a composed test (theory) and a useful driving test to show their ability to run an automobile.Steps to Obtain a Driving License in FinlandPick the Right Class: Determine the vehicle type you want to drive and pick the proper classification based upon your needs.Register in a Driving School: Join a local driving school to take part in both theoretical and useful instructions. Finnish locations normally have actually various certified schools.Complete the Theory Course: Prepare for the theoretical knowledge test by studying the Finnish traffic guidelines. Most schools offer detailed product and practice tests.Participate In Practical Driving Lessons: Gain practical experience with certified instructors who will assist you through numerous driving conditions and laws.Pass the Written Exam: Book and sit for the theoretical exam at the local transport office (Ajovarma). Finnish Driver's License Application passing rating is required to move on.Take the Practical Driving Test: Schedule your practical driving test after passing the theory exam. This test examines your driving abilities and knowledge of traffic policies.Obtain the License Application: After successfully passing both tests, complete the license application, and supply needed recognition and proof of passing tests.Pay the Fees: The total fees can vary based on the classes and school. Be gotten ready for extra costs for retakes of tests or course materials.Gather Your Driving License: Once your application is processed and authorized, your brand-new driving license will be provided.Typical Pitfalls to AvoidOverlooking Study Materials: Do not ignore the written test; prepare thoroughly using available resources.Rushing to the Tests: Ensure you are prepared-- rushing can lead to failing the useful or written tests.Ignoring Medical Requirements: For higher classes, make certain to complete all medical requirements beforehand.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. For how long does it take to get a driving license in Finland?The perioddiffers depending upon the individual's pace, however from start to end up, it usually takes around 3-6 months if all requirements are satisfied effectively.2. What is the cost of acquiring a driving license?Costs can differ commonly based on driving school, particular license classification, and geographical area, but you can anticipate to pay anywhere from EUR1,500 to EUR3,000 in overall. 3. Can I drive with a foreigndriving license in Finland?Yes, foreign driving licenses stand foras much as one year after your registration date in Finland. Nevertheless, if you are a citizen, it's suggested to obtain a Finnish driving license. 4. What languages are the tests offered in?The theorytests are typically readily available in Finnish, Swedish, and English, while useful tests are conducted in Finnish or Swedish. 5. Is it possible to buy a driving license in Finland?No, purchasing a drivinglicense is unlawful and might result in extreme charges and prosecution. All licenses must be obtained through the proper legal channels.
